A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
FEDERAL WAY, WASHINGTON, AMENDING SECTIONS OF
CHAPTER 9, ARTICLE X, SECTION 615 OF THE FEDERAL
WAY CITY CODE REGARDING BA THOUSE LICENSING
FEES AND PENALITIES (AMENDING ORDINANCE NO. 95-
230).
WHEREAS, the activities defined and regulated hereinafter are detrimental to the public
health, safety, morals, and the general welfare of the citizens of the City of Federal Way and,
therefore, such activities must be regulated as provided herein; and
WHEREAS, regulation of the public bathhouse industry is necessary because in the
absence of such regulation significant criminal activity has historically and regularly occurred.
This history of criminal activities in the bathhouse industry has included prostitution and
breaches of the peace and the presence within the industry of individuals with hidden ownership
interests and outstanding arrest warrants; and
WHEREAS, the Federal Way City Council has determined it is in the best interest of the
public to revise the Federal Way City Code to uniformly set a fee schedule for all business
registration and penalties for delinquent payments for the City of Federal Way;
NOW, THEREFORE, TH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F FEDERAL WAY,
WASHINGTON, DOES HEREBY ORDAIN AS FOLLOWS:
Section 1. Amendment. Chapter 9, Article X, Section 615 of the Federal Way City Code
is hereby amended as follows:

9-615 License fees.
(a) Amount of fee. f~pplicants granted a license under this chapter shall pay to the
city the follo'.ving fees prior to the issuance of their license:
Public Bathhouse
$15.00 per year
Bathhouse Attendant $15.00 per year
Bathhouse Manager $15.00 per year
Annual Rene'.val Fee $15.00 per year
Applicants seeking a license under this Chapter shall submit a completed form as prescribed
herein together with a fee as provided in the fee schedule kept on file with the City Clerk. Such
fees shall be in addition to general business licenses fees where applicable.
(b) Late penalty. A late penalty shall be charged on all applications for renewal of
a license received later than seven working days after the expiration date of such license. The
amount of such penalty is fixed as follows:
Days Past Due Additional Percentage of License Fees
8 - 30
25%
31 - 60
50%
61 and over
100%
